The anti-hustle guide to finding a balance that maximises happiness through intention and wisdom.
Optimising every second of your calendar to the nth degree isn't a recipe for dreamlike productivity, it's a collision course for anxiety-riddled burnout. In our era of ever more time demands what are we to do?
Oliver Burkman in his book 4,000 week presents a guide to living as a human being in a messy and demanding environment that allows you to prioritise what's essential in a calm and rational manner. The key is to not forget what else is important in a life well lived besides productive output.
We can't be everywhere and do everything but anything we do commit to takes from the things we don't. Growing old and missing out on a bunch of important non-urgent life goals is not where you want to end up.
This episode discusses the 7 best lessons of wisdom from Oliver Burkmen's book along with some advice from Psychology and Sam's own experiences.
